Some of you may of saw my post awhile back "in vehicles as they sit now" where my truck was totaled out. Finally got my truck paid off and everything settled with other guys insurance company and started the hunt for a new truck.

Picked up a 2012 Silverado LTZ w/ 90k, a set of Helo 20x10 with Nitto G2's, RC level kit(maybe a small lift kit, idk shit about lifted trucks. Hoping to learn now that I have one), and colormatched rain guards.

It's a clean ass truck for the miles. Damn near perfect inside and out. Loving it so far.

Plans will be:
-remove steps

-5% tint all the way around with shield brow and 35% on entire shield

-CAI(have one from wrecked truck I'll throw on)

-dump exhaust after axle w/ chrome tip(may just run the chrome Chevy tip currently on truck)

-possibly Carven muffler? May leave stock if I like sound of dumped over axle

-double din(have an older pioneer. Looking to upgrade to a newer model or maybe pickup a kenwood...thoughts on kenwood versus pioneer?)

-two 10" Alpine type S in sealed box(from wrecked Sierra)

-CM tailgate handle

-maybe CM'ed 2500 tailgate cap? Has a bushwhacker brand on it currently that doesn't look too bad.

-line X bed(this will be last mod...can't justify $600-700 when I don't haul much)

-weather tech floor mats

- cleared headlights

-CM mirror caps

-demold/debadge

- led bulbs inside and out

- possible retrofit HID's or LED setup in lows and fogs

- once I figure out suspension setup in full I will try to eliminate the small amount of rake it has currently and maybe add some Cali lean.

Not really gonna have a huge, detailed build thread as the truck only needs small things listed above. Just wanted to get input, advice from fellow members positive or negative.

I've got about 3.5-4" up front and measure at 41" with 285/70/17, so that sounds about right. The RC 3.5 kit has a large upper spacer and diff drops. Some have aftermarket UCA's too.
